For German side Schalke to have any chance of knocking Real Madrid out and progressing in to the UEFA Champions League Quarter Finals they would of had to win their home fixture to have a real chance of doing so. The German giants lost 6-1, ensuring they need a miracle in Madrid to progress. Not many teams win in Madrid, especially when they're in need of so many goals to progress. Although it's not impossible, this would be the greatest comeback of all time, and it's likely they will be simply playing for pride in their match tonight. 

It looks likely. That Madrid will rest Gareth Bale, but Cristiano Ronaldo should still play. The Spanish side will look to rest some of their stars, but will attempt to put out a team strong enough to stop any possible Schalke comeback. The German side will find it hard to stop an in form Ronaldo and Luka Modric, and their best bet would be to ensure no repeat of their first game against one another occurs.

Can Madrid win it all? They'll be been desperately seeking a Champions League final win for a while now, and arguably they're one of the favourites to lift the trophy. Madrid can defend, score and they have the hunger to succeed, which many of their quarter final rivals lack, having won the Champions League recently.

An interesting fixture would be a quarter final draw against Spanish rivals Atletico Madrid. Real would rise to the occasion and likely progress, but could they go any further?
